A 17-year-old from Waukesha, Wisconsin, allegedly killed his parents as part of a plot to overthrow the United States government, including calls to assassinate President Donald Trump, according to newly unsealed federal records.

In a federal affidavit that was filed in March in the U.S. District Court of the Eastern District of Wisconsin and obtained by The Epoch Times on April 13, FBI investigators outlined the investigation into Nikita Casap, accused of killing his mother, Tatiana Casap, and stepfather, Donald Mayer, in their Waukesha home in February.
